Narratives
Additional Manufacturer Narrative · 1
A GE SERVICE REPRESENTATIVE PERFORMED AN ONSITE INVESTIGATION. THE LEMO CONNECTION WAS EVALUATED AND THE CONNECTOR PIN WAS REPAIRED. THE SYSTEM WAS TESTED AND FOUND TO BE WORKING AS INTENDED AND RETURNED TO SERVICE.
Description of Event or Problem · 1
THE CUSTOMER REPORTED THAT THE SYSTEM FAILED TO BOOT TO A USABLE STATE AND EXHIBITED A NON-RECOVERABLE LOSS OF FUNCTIONALITY. NO PATIENT SERIOUS INJURY OR DEATH WAS REPORTED RELATED TO THIS EVENT.
